【问题标题】:Flex 4.6 - Custom Item Renderer - HTML formatted textFlex 4.6 - 自定义项目渲染器 - HTML 格式的文本
【发布时间】:2011-12-07 03:09:50
【问题描述】:

如何在 Spark 自定义项渲染器 (Actionscript) 中显示 HTML 格式的文本?


示例代码:

item.post_content 中的 html 内容在下面的IconItemRenderer messageFunction sn-p 中显示为纯文本(这只是图标项渲染器的默认生成代码):

脚本> 组件>

【问题讨论】:

  • 代码示例会更有帮助
  • 已添加,但我不确定代码示例是否有帮助。我只是在寻找一种在列表项中显示 html 格式数据的方法。

标签: apache-flex actionscript flex4 flex4.5 itemrenderer


【解决方案1】:

使用自定义皮肤做你想做的事。

P.S.:message函数的目的是作为项目中高层提供的回调,而不是渲染器的私有方法。

【讨论】:

  • help.adobe.com/en_US/flex/mobileapps/… 在自定义移动皮肤中,它说“您不能在移动应用程序中使用 htmlText 属性。” - 所以不确定这是否是正确的使用方法..
  • 你没有说移动。但我认为,如果你想要 html 格式的文本,你要么需要使用 htmlText 属性(但我认为这可能是一个 mx only 属性),或者你需要使用基于 tlf 的控件(甚至可能是较重)。
猜你喜欢
  • 1970-01-01
  • 2010-09-11
  • 1970-01-01
  • 2014-01-19
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多